CEBU, Philippines - GMA-7 airs mass from Naga City’s Peñafrancia Basilica Minore

GMA Network invites viewers to yet another sacred visit to the so-called Pilgrim City of the Bicol region this Sunday, August 11, as Visita Iglesia airs the Holy Eucharist straight from Naga City’s Basilica Minore de Nuestra Señora de Peñafrancia, more popularly known as the Peñafrancia Basilica Minore.

Built in 1982, the Romanesque-inspired Peñafrancia Basilica Minore houses an image of the Virgin Mary that was sculpted in 1710. It was commissioned by Miguel de Cobarrubias, who believed that the Virgin Mary had helped him numerous times in his life. The image was housed in a small chapel until the Basilica Minore was constructed.

Thousands of devotees and pilgrims flock to Peñafrancia Basilica Minore to pay homage to the miraculous image of the Nuestra Señora de Peñafrancia, whom Bicolanos call “Ina”, the Patroness of Bicol, especially during her feast day in September.
